Spiced Cranberry Wine Jelly
- Ready In:
- 25mins
- Ingredients:
- 5
- Yields:
-
2 cups
ingredients
- 1 cup wine (port, madeira, or red wine)
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1 tablespoon juniper berries
- 1⁄2 teaspoon telicherry peppercorn
- 4 cups cranberries (one 12-ounce bag)
directions
- Combine all ingredients in a heavy saucepan and b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to low and simmer, covered, ten minutes until berries have burst and are soft.
- Strain through a fine sieve or food mill, pushing the soft solids through. Stir the pulp to combine thin and thick portions together. Discard solids left in sieve.
- Pour into serving bowl, cover, and refrigerate several hours until firm. Can be made several days ahead.
